### Action item: Harrowfield gateway buffering

During the outage, the Harrowfield telemetry gateway dropped readings from roughly forty tractors because its in-memory buffer had no overflow policy. Owner for the fix is the Fieldwire team: add disk-backed spill, cap retention at six hours, and alert when the buffer exceeds half capacity. Target is two sprints out. Progress will be reported at this sync until closed. Design notes, capacity math, and the review checklist are being tracked on the internal page:

runbook for yahop-tajep: https://jenkins.olvarqstack.internal/settings

- [ ] Transcode farm cutover (Grainloft v7): confirm all external plugins are rebuilt against the v7 codec ABI before enabling the new worker pool. Plugins compiled for v6 will load but silently produce mono audio. Run the conformance suite against at least three sample renditions and verify checksums match staging. Do not flip the pool flag until this box is checked against the build below.

session token of yahap-fafop = htk9_f6aa94135

Internal memo – to the driver's coordinator. The stage props for the Gildenvale touring production of "The Lantern Road" are packed in six labelled road cases at the Westmoor warehouse. All cases have been weighed and manifest-checked by Petra from the props team. Collection is scheduled for Friday at 07:30; the driver should use bay three. The tour manager meets the vehicle at Ashcombe Hall. The confidential courier hand-over instruction follows:

drop instructions, hahip-badug: the quenox ralath courier leaves the kaseth fraiel rusiel tameth belys istdor ralion giliel ledger at gate 7830 under passcode 165413

## Fix audio drift in Hallwright guide app

Fixes stuttering playback reported by visitors at the Verrow Gallery exhibit. Root cause: buffer underruns on older devices when switching tracks near beacons. Support team: tell users to update; no settings changes needed on their end. This PR enlarges the prefetch buffer and adds a beacon debounce. The tuned values are listed here.

tuning table, fajop-hafog:
WEIGHTS = {
    "soriel": 277,
    "belael": 101,
}